New York Blood Center Enterprises

Lead Data Engineer

Job Locations US-NY-New York
Job ID
2024-6283
Category
Information Technology
Minimum Rate
USD $150,000.00/Yr.
Maximum Rate
USD $160,000.00/Yr.
Work Location Type
Physical

Overview

At New York Blood Center Enterprises (NYBCe), one of the most comprehensive blood centers in the world, our focus is on cultivating excellence by merging cutting-edge innovation with diligent customer service, groundbreaking research, and comprehensive program and service development. Join us as we work towards meeting and exceeding the growing needs of our diverse communities, further our lifesaving strategic goals in a rapidly changing environment, and expand our impact on the local, national, and global communities we serve.

Responsibilities

As the Lead Data Engineer, you get to innovate at the intersection of technology and human compassion crafting the backbone of our infrastructure. Your role is pivotal, serving as a key architect developing data solutions that directly impact lives. Every algorithm is a potential lifeline for patients relying on timely blood transfusions. Think of yourself as a master builder of intricate systems that support all functions across our organization to ensure the highest standards for our blood centers.

 

But your job isn’t just about the numbers, you’re also passionate about making a difference. Knowing patients rely on what you do inspires you to execute effective strategies. You are a leader in every sense of the word, encouraging your teams in a hands-on capacity to drive business impact so everyone feels part of this rewarding experience. At [New York] Blood Center, you are all of these things and more.

 

New York Blood Center was established by hospitals in New York s a private, not for profit agency. Today we are part of the New York Blood Center and are among the nation’s premium providers of blood products and services. We’re looking for skilled data enthusiast leaders who enjoy developing innovative solutions and get a strong sense of fulfillment working within the healthcare community. Here’s how you can help us make a difference

 

Candidates must be able to report into one of the following NYBCe locations:New York City, NY; Kansas City, Missouri; St. Paul, Minnesota; Providence , RI and Newark, DE.

 

Primary Responsibilities:

  • Data Overseer: Lead the architectural design and optimization of robust, scalable data pipelines using SQL, Python, and cloud-based ETL tools such as Databricks. Oversee data flow and processing to support large-scale operations and ensure system-wide efficiency. Use your skills as a guru to lead teams.
  • Data Maestro Director: Direct the development of complex data models to accurately mirror critical business processes, ensuring seamless integration with our comprehensive data architecture, including Big Data frameworks like Spark.
  • Insights Wrangler: Shape and enhance our data architecture strategy, making high-level decisions on data storage, consumption, integration, and management across cloud platforms (Azure, AWS, or Google Cloud).
  • Information Artisan: Orchestrate Agile/SCRUM frameworks to drive efficient project delivery. Lead sprints and stand-up meetings, implementing strategies to optimize processes across teams.
  • Lead Wizard and Sage: Guide collaboration efforts with data scientists, BI teams, and engineering groups to translate intricate data requirements into executable engineering strategies. Mentor senior teams for continuous growth, nurturing a culture of excellence.
  • Purveyors of Standard Procedures: Establish and enforce the highest data quality standards and governance policies, ensuring reliability and regulatory compliance across all data operations.
  • Analytical Guardians: Continuously monitor and refine the performance of data infrastructure, resolving high-level bottlenecks in cloud and Big Data environments.
  • Information Oracle: Stay at the forefront of emerging data engineering technologies and methodologies, leading implementation of innovative practices that enhance our capabilities.

Your work at [New York] Blood Center directly impacts patient care by providing clinicians with valuable data for diagnosis and treatment. Join us in our passion for helping others.

Qualifications

Education:

  • Bachelor’s Degree in Computer Science, Data Science, Information Technology or other quantitative disciplines such as Science, Statistics, Economics, or Mathematics.

Essential Experience:

  • 10+ years of progressive experience in data engineering, with proven expertise in designing, implementing, and leading initiatives for optimizing databases and data pipelines.
  • Extensive hands-on experience with SQL Server, Oracle, or other relational database management systems (RDBMS).
  • Advanced proficiency in SQL and Python for sophisticated data manipulation and analytics.
  • Demonstrated leadership in data modeling and architecture for both analytics and transactional systems within large-scale environments.
  • At least 2 years of experience leading teams of data engineers: Proven ability to mentor and guide teams in the development and optimization of data systems, fostering a collaborative and innovative working environment.

Cloud and Big Data Experience:

  • Expertise with at least one major cloud data platform (Azure, AWS, Google Cloud) with extensive application in data engineering projects.
  • Deep knowledge of Big Data technologies such as Spark and Cloud ETL tools like Databricks, with a focus on scalability and real-time processing capabilities.

Methodology and Tools:

  • Senior-level experience with Agile and SCRUM methodologies, leading successful project delivery in a dynamic development environment.
  • Skilled in developing data models for integration and analysis that support complex business intelligence and data analytics initiatives.

 

Any combination of education, training, and experience equivalent to the requirements above  that has supplied the necessary knowledge, skills, and experience to perform the essential functions of the job.

 

Required Knowledge, Skills & Abilities:

 

Knowledge

  • Fluent Communication: Ability to articulate complex data concepts and project updates clearly to both technical and non-technical stakeholders.
  • Strong Data Analysis Ability: Expertise in analyzing large datasets to derive insights and inform business decisions.
  • Proficiency in SQL and Python: High level of skill in SQL and Python for data analysis, data manipulation and scripting.
  • ETL/ELT Architecture: In-depth knowledge of developing and managing ETL and ELT architectures using various tools and frameworks.
  • Cloud Experience: Experience with cloud platforms such as Azure, AWS, or Google Cloud, and their respective data services and tools.
  • Big Data Concepts: Understanding of Big Data technologies and frameworks, including Spark and Cloud ETL tools such as Databricks.
  • Agile and SCRUM Knowledge: Familiarity with Agile methodologies and SCRUM practices, capable of integrating these into project management and daily workflows.
  • Quality Assurance and Data Governance: Knowledge of data quality standards and governance, ensuring data integrity and compliance across all processes.

Skills

  • Collaboration: Ability to work effectively with cross-functional teams, including data scientists, BI analysts, and software engineers, to implement data solutions.
  • Mentorship and Leadership: Skills in mentoring junior engineers and leading project teams to promote knowledge sharing and professional growth within the team.
  • Innovation and Continuous Learning: Commitment to staying updated on the latest industry trends and technologies in data engineering and implementing them as relevant.

Abilities

  • Ability to interact with customers one-on-one or in large groups
  • Ability to work independently with remote supervision.
  • Ability to build in receiving feedback as part of the development process, and seek consistent and constructive feedback.
  • Ability to embrace accountability and ownership.

 

Peferred Qualifications:

  • Education: Master’s Degree in Computer Science, Data Science, Information Technology or other quantitative disciplines such as Science, Statistics, Economics, or Mathematics.
  • Experience with the Microsoft Azure technology stack or similar technologies in competing platforms.
  • Practical knowledge of data analytics and visualization tools to aid in data-driven decision making and reporting.

 

Certifications & Licenses:

  • Professional certification in Agile and SCRUM methodologies (e.g., Certified ScrumMaster (CSM), SAFe Agilist).
  • Certifications in Python and SQL programming (e.g., Microsoft Certified: Python Programming Specialist, Oracle SQL Certification).
  • Certifications in cloud services relevant to the job (e.g., AWS Certified Solutions Architect, Google Professional Data Engineer, Microsoft Certified: Azure Data Engineer Associate).
  • Big Data certifications (e.g., Cloudera Certified Professional (CCP): Data Engineer, Databricks Certified Professional Data Scientist).

 Willing to attain certification, if not currently certified.

 

 

For applicants who will perform this position in New York City or Westchester County, the proposed annual salary is $150,000.00 p/yr. to $160,000.00 p/yr. For applicants who will perform this position outside of New York City or Westchester County, salary will reflect local market rates and be commensurate with the applicant’s skills, job-related knowledge, and experience.

 

Unless otherwise specified, all posted opportunities are located in the New York or Greater Tri-State office locations.

Options

Sorry the Share function is not working properly at this moment. Please refresh the page and try again later.
Share on your newsfeed